Output 531255b5485ef2dc84d21814a6d5f84ce71c92f500e61f1647e7d8ba2fc85555:1

value
873865093
script pubkey
OP_HASH160 OP_PUSHBYTES_20 80783eab16a28a44dfee3e541a8dc4bb4a7533f1 OP_EQUAL
address
3DQJTrS3RzTUitH2mVRKNi3Bf5gCzL131y
transaction
531255b5485ef2dc84d21814a6d5f84ce71c92f500e61f1647e7d8ba2fc85555
spent
true